I would like to unpublish my website for now
you can go into your word press settings and unpublish your pages and posts it will take google up to 30 days to update
Well that's not that much easy since your site cache will be saved but one way could be set your pages to draft or private then they will not be available till you set them public again.
Best,
Ali
Thank you Ali....but how do I that. i was able to find toe posts and set to draft but not the pages
Dear Lori, to unpublish (make it private) your post in wordpress, follow below steps:
1. Go to “Dashboard” at the top of your WordPress site.
2. Go to “Posts”.
3. Choose the post that you want to unpublish.
4. Click “Quick Edit”.
5. Check 'Private' box or Change Status to ‘Draft ‘.
And finally update your post. )

How do I allow someone else to have access to my admin?
the only way I know as a subscriber you can give them a user name and password that way you will have to go in to your user setting and allow them
Is there some specific need to allow this person admin privileges?
You should be very careful. Someone with an admin login can do anything to your site that you can do. That includes changing *your* password which locks you out of your own site.
Are you sure you want to do that? You should know that your affiliate links can be modified and directed elsewhere.
Dear Lori, for this case, you need to add a new user in your account and give him administration permission then he/she will be able to access into your admin. To do this follow below instruction:
If you’re an Administrator and you’d like to make someone a Contributor, Author, or Editor on your site, go to Users → Add New. Fill in the required info, choose a password for them, check the box “Send this password to the new user by email” and select the role you wish to give them using the dropdown. Your new user will get their password in the email with instruction on how to log in. Once logged in they can change their password and any other info (except their username) by editing their profile
As an Administrator of a site, you can change other users’ roles by following the steps below. (give them admin access)
1- Head to Users → All Users in your WordPress admin.
2- Check the box(es) next to user avatar(s).
3- Using Change role to… dropdown menu, select the new user role(s) you want to assign.
4- Click Change
Source: Wordpress
